#b3512c h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#b3512c is composed of 70.2% red, 31.8%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 54.7% magenta, 75.4%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 16.4 degrees, a saturation of 60.5% and a lightness of 43.7%. #b3512c color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a258 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

● #b3512c color description : Strong orange.
The hexadecimal color #b3512c has RGB values of R:179, G:81,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.55, Y:0.75, K:0.3. Its decimal value is 11751724.

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060301 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f5 is the lightest one.

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#776c68 is the less saturated color, while #de3e01 is the most saturated one.
